
The Witcher at Hogwarts
About This Novel
"I laugh at Dumbledore's lack of plans and Voldemort's lack of wisdom," said Ethan, a demon hunter of the Wolf School. In short, this is a story about a demon hunter who traveled to the world of Harry Potter because of the intersection of the heavens and the earth, and rebuilt the Wolf School.
